Went here for our 4-year anniversary. Saw on the Winter 2020 menu posted on OpenTable that there was a 5-course tasting menu, but when we got there the waitress said they were no longer doing it. HOWEVER, in an extremely outstanding gesture, the waitress agreed to have the kitchen prepare for us a special tasting menu for the occasion, including an amuse buche and an intermezzo palate-cleansing dessert. We asked to be surprised by the kitchen, and they delivered. Everything we had was amazing, but the scallops, duck breast with black lentils, and vanilla panna cotta stood out especially. It was also nicely spread out over about 2 hours. The serving staff was also friendly and agreeable, as well as working through with us throughout the tasting menu (shout-out to Emily!). The atmosphere was dark, but it was kind of relaxing as well. To top it all off, I requested a list of what we had to take home, but not only did I get a list, I got a custom-typed, formatted, thematic for the occasion menu to take home, which was more than what I asked for. I highly recommend to anyone looking for a more upscale location for extremely good food and fantastic service.
